Chordomics

Chordomics visualizes relationships between microbial phylogeny and function by integrating metagenomics, metatranscriptomics, and metaproteomics into a unified visualization that displays taxonomic and functional information on a single plot.


Key Features:

  • Multi-omics integration: Integrates metagenomics, metatranscriptomics, and metaproteomics datasets into a cohesive analytical framework.
  • Combined taxonomic and functional visualization: Displays taxonomic and functional information together on a single plot to link phylogeny and function.
  • Linked -omics handling: Supports analysis of linked -omics data to preserve relationships between different molecular layers.
  • Comparative analyses: Enables comparisons across datasets to investigate changes across temporal and environmental contexts.
  • Dataset annotation and comparison: Supports annotation and comparative analysis of multiple microbiome datasets.
  • Implementation languages: Implemented using R and JavaScript.

Scientific Applications:

  • Linking phylogeny and function: Mapping taxonomic identities to functional annotations to identify phylogenetic contributions to community function.
  • Temporal and environmental microbiome studies: Comparing microbiome composition and function across time series or different environmental conditions.
  • Integrated multi-omics analysis: Joint analysis of metagenomic, metatranscriptomic, and metaproteomic data to assess molecular-level activity and functional potential.
  • Functional network discovery: Identifying functional links and associations within microbial communities.

Methodology:

Implemented in R and JavaScript and developed as a Shiny application; integrates metagenomics, metatranscriptomics, and metaproteomics to visualize taxonomic and functional annotations on a single plot and to support linked -omics comparative analyses.
